The Opportunity

Are you passionate about working on a truly global scale? Do you want to help businesses and individuals navigate complex international tax and mobility challenges? Join our UK&I Global Mobility team as a Senior Tax Advisor and be part of a growing, high‑performing practice.

In this role, you’ll work with a dynamic team advising clients on international assignments, short‑term business travel, and cross‑border remote work. You’ll collaborate with specialists across personal tax, employment tax, immigration, and reward services—gaining hands‑on experience and building the capabilities to become a future leader in global mobility.

Key Responsibilities

  • Build and grow client relationships – Act as a key contact for our corporate clients and manage relationships with their mobile employees.
  • Develop your technical expertise – Prepare and review complex cross‑border tax advice for corporate clients and their employees. Stay up to date with income tax and social security developments and help clients navigate changes effectively.
  • Own projects and deliverables – Take end‑to‑end ownership of projects, overseeing junior team members and supporting their development.
  • Support senior executives – Help deliver Mobility services to senior leaders, including CEOs and other executives. Manage cases, prepare for meetings, and attend client sessions alongside Partners and Directors.
  • Drive innovation – Understand how emerging technologies impact global mobility and identify ways to use these tools to enhance both EY’s and our clients’ processes.
  • Help grow our business – Contribute to winning new work by strengthening client relationships and supporting pursuits for new opportunities.
  • Expand your global network – Work with diverse and motivated colleagues across the world to solve complex cross‑border tax questions.
  • Grow professionally and personally – Take advantage of opportunities such as working toward your CTA, supporting client events, or joining one of EY’s many internal networks—all designed to help you thrive.

Skills and Attributes for Success

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Strong tax technical knowledge, with expatriate tax advisory experience
  • Critical thinking and problem‑solving skills to ensure we deliver the right solutions for clients
  • A commercial mindset and ability to understand broader business needs
  • Ability to work under pressure and manage multiple deadlines
  • A collaborative team player who thrives in a fast‑paced environment
  • ATT/ACA/CA/ACCA or CTA qualification (required)
